The course will provide insights into best practices for securing personal and organizational data. Students will understand the importance of strong password management, safe browsing habits, regular software updates and patching weaknesses to maintain a secure digital environment. This course on cybersecurity tips will empower students with the knowledge and skills to protect themselves and others from cyber threats and contribute to a safer digital world. They will also learn about the role of firewalls, and antivirus software in safeguarding information. Students will gain a deep understanding of the importance of cybersecurity. Students will learn about the role of cybersecurity in maintaining the integrity of systems and data. Overall, students will develop a comprehensive understanding of the tangible advantages cybersecurity brings to individuals, businesses, and societies, and how it contributes to the overall well-being of the digital ecosystem.

After going through this course, the students will gain an overview of the challenges and threats faced by organizations and individuals. They will explore the evolving nature of cyber attacks and the need for advanced technologies to counter them. The students will learn about emerging cybersecurity threats such as ransomware, social engineering and zero-day flaw. Students will learn about the techniques used by attackers and the strategies to mitigate these threats. The students will also learn about cutting-edge technologies that are transforming the cybersecurity domain. These technologies include artificial intelligence, blockchain technology, Internet of Things (IoT) security, cloud security and quantum cryptography. The students will also understand that there is need to integrate security measures into the software development lifecycle and opt for methodologies such as DevSecOps. The students will understand the importance of privacy and data protection in the digital age. They will learn that Compliance with regulations such as the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) and the California Consumer Privacy Act (CCPA) has become a priority for organizations. Overall, this course on emerging trends and technologies in cybersecurity lays emphasis on the point that a lot of changes are continuously taking place in the field of cybersecurity. There is need to stay updated with the latest developments and ideas in the field of cybersecurity so that we also adopt latest technologies and best practices to counter the emerging cybersecurity challenges.

By going through this course, the students will understand that Cybersecurity covers network security, web security, wireless network security, and mobile security. They will understand that by addressing network security, web security, wireless network security, and mobile security, organizations can establish comprehensive security measures to safeguard their digital assets and maintain the confidentiality, integrity, and availability of their systems and data. The students will understand that cybersecurity is an ongoing and ever-evolving field that requires constant vigilance and proactive measures to counter the evolving threat landscape. The students will understand the various steps involved in incident response. They will also understand that incident response process is a crucial component of an organization’s cybersecurity strategy. The students will also understand that the organizations also have to comply with various cybersecurity regulations and standards. The students will learn that the aim of cyber security regulations and standards is to protect sensitive data, avoid legal and financial consequences and build trust with customers.
